Roberto Mancini has left Serie A side Inter.

The Italian was in his second stint in charge of the club having won the league title three times during his first tenure as boss.

It was a disappointing last two years for the 51-year as the Nerazzurri finished a distant eighth in the 2014-15 campaign and fourth last season.

A statement released by Inter on Monday morning announced Mancini had left San Siro “by mutual agreement”.

It is widely believed the main reason for his departure was due to a falling out with the club’s new owners – Chinese company Suning Holdings.

Inter are now set to appoint former Ajax boss Frank de Boer as their new manager.

Reports suggest the Dutchman has agreed a three year contract with the 18-times Italian champions.
